@lanegane1 Just to add they have different responsibilities - the Driver's job is to the ARV to the scene in the safest way possible, the front seat officer has to gather as much information about the incident before arriving and is in constant liaison with other officers via the radio - and finally the guy you mention in the back seat has a map of london and must determine which route is the quickest. Hope that helps.

@quatlen I think they're 3 series. you're not far off the actual figure with regard to cost. Normally though only specialist units (ARVs, DPG and the like) will have these then one or two per borough (division) as "area cars" the rest will be made up for vauxhall (opel) astras, trialling Hyundai things at the moment these are the standard response vehicles these make up most of the fleet. Prisoner transport comes in the way of the ford transit. Mercedes sprinters are used as personnel carriers.
